Formed in 2018, Voodoo Brass Band is already one of London?s freshest and most exciting new brass bands. Comprising of 9 musicians from the Guildhall School of Music and Drama, they have seen their reputation go from strength to strength following sell-out shows all across London including regular performances at venues such as Hootananny, Brixton and Matchstick Theatre, Deptford.

Their repertoire includes inspired arrangements of pop, rock and New Orleans second line songs, as well as original material that draws on a wide range of influences reaching from London based jazz-fusion bands such as Ezra Collective, to American brass bands such as The Soul Rebels, Youngblood Brass Band and pioneers Hot 8 Brass Band. The music in Voodoo Brass Band is arranged and composed by Simon Chorley (Bass Trombone) and George Jefford (Trumpet).

In November of last year Voodoo Brass Band released their first single ?Earthquake? (available on all streaming platforms), a cover of the 2011 hit by Labyrinth to critical acclaim. In the next few months they will be releasing their upcoming single ?12 Years?? an original composition, as well as working towards recording their first E.P. in the summer of 2020.

Recent performance highlights include a ?Brass Off? against Chronotic Brass at Matchstick Theatre back in October, a sell-out show at Underbelly Hoxton in November and multiple performances at day festivals across London in the summer of 2019. The band is thrilled to have the opportunity to showcase themselves at the legendary PizzaExpress Live, with the evening shaping up to be one of their best performances to date!

The band also hopes to expand into education, with plans in the making to hold workshops for children of all ages and abilities. These workshops would provide an opportunity to introduce the music of New Orleans and the brass band culture to people that may not be able to experience it otherwise, something we think is important in helping the thriving UK jazz scene continue to grow.

A pub and music bar on the perimeter of Cambridge Circus, at the corner of Romilly Street and Moor Street. First licensed in 1686 as the George, the current building dates from 1898 and the current name from 1986. (One of the old names, Cantons, can be seen being held by one of the gargoyles on the top of the building).

Famous in the 1960s and 70s for folk music and then punk, latterly it has become a jazz venue and home to SpiceJazz club. Up to 5 real ales from the McMullen range on offer and free admission to the main bar but you may have to pay for some music gigs in the basement.
